On the surface this refers to Monygham's plan, not yet mentioned, to swing by the railway yards and arrange for the train that takes Nostromo out of Sulaco. On the deeper level, which in this case is the more obvious, "the way" refers to his plan to deceive Sotillo into chasing the phantom silver; i.e., the Devil's plan to set society going in its chase of the futile, lethal, never-to-be-had dream-ideal.
